Werner Kasselman Posted on May 30 Tracking Five Upstreams, Fuzzing the Parsers, and a Front Door: What Changed in llm-cli-gateway # ai # llm # cli # opensource The last two posts were about features you can call: cache-aware spawning across five providers, and the round before that. This one is mostly about the parts that do not show up as a tool. When you wrap five vendor CLIs that each ship on their own cadence, the interesting failure mode is not a bug in your code, it is one of those five CLIs quietly changing a flag underneath you. So the work that landed this week is about keeping pace with upstreams that move, hardening the bits that parse untrusted output, and finally, giving the project a front door. v1.16.0 through v1.16.2 are tagged and out; the upstream-tracking and Socket-hardening work (changelogged as v1.17.0 and v1.17.1), plus a fast-check fuzzing pass and a dependency-floor bump, have landed on main and go out in the next cut; and the website is now live at llm-cli-gateway.dev , the project's new front door. Short version: the gateway now tracks each provider CLI's upstream contract as a checked-in artefact. The contract table is pinned by tests that run in CI, an offline npm run upstream:contracts gate re-validates it on demand, and an advisory npm run upstream:scan -- --live reaches out to the upstream changelogs to flag where reality may have moved, so drift surfaces in a check I run rather than as a failed request on a user's machine. A fast-check fuzzing pass now hammers the three parsers that touch untrusted bytes, provider JSON/JSONL, Linux /proc , and the CLI argument sanitizer. Release tags can be Sigstore-signed through a dedicated workflow, the optional Redis layer is gone, and on main the dependency floor has moved to Zod 4 / TypeScript 6 / ESLint 10.
